What Are Gait Disorders?

Gait Disorders refer to any issue that affects the way a person walks. These concerns may range from minor balance disturbances to significant mobility challenges. A normal gait requires proper coordination between muscles, joints, the nervous system, and sensory feedback. When one of these areas is affected, gait patterns can change, leading to instability or discomfort.

Gait problems may develop gradually or appear suddenly depending on the underlying cause. Early assessment is important, as even small changes in walking can increase the chance of falls and long-term complications.

Common Causes of Gait Disorders in Mississauga

Several factors can contribute to gait disorders among patients in Mississauga. Some of the most common causes include:

1. Neurological Conditions

Conditions such as stroke, Parkinson’s disease, multiple sclerosis, neuropathy, and spinal cord injuries often change muscle activation and coordination. This results in slower, uneven, or unsteady walking.

2. Musculoskeletal Injuries

Hip, knee, ankle, or foot injuries can change weight-bearing patterns. Ligament tears, fractures, arthritis, or post-surgical recovery may greatly affect gait.

3. Balance and Vestibular Problems

Dizziness, vertigo, inner-ear dysfunction, or age-related balance decline can make walking unsafe or unstable.

4. Muscle Weakness or Tightness

Weak core muscles, tight hamstrings, reduced hip mobility, and overall deconditioning can alter gait mechanics.

5. Chronic Pain Conditions

Lower-back pain, hip bursitis, plantar fasciitis, and chronic joint inflammation often cause compensation movements that disrupt normal gait.

6. Age-Related Changes

As people age, decreased strength, reduced sensory feedback, and joint stiffness may contribute to gait disturbances.

Signs and Symptoms of Gait Disorders

If you have noticed changes in the way you walk, early physiotherapy can help prevent the problem from getting worse. Some symptoms include:

  • Shuffling steps
  • Uneven stride length
  • Difficulty lifting feet while walking
  • Slower walking pace
  • Frequent tripping or near-falls
  • Stiff leg movements
  • Pain in the hips, knees, or feet
  • Sudden loss of balance
  • Difficulty turning or changing direction

Treatment for Gait Disorders at Goreway Physiotherapy & Rehab

Our clinic in Mississauga offers comprehensive and evidence-based physiotherapy for Gait Disorders. Treatment plans may include:

1. Strengthening Exercises

Targeted exercises help improve muscle control in the legs, hips, and core. Stronger muscles support better stability and smoother movement while walking.

2. Mobility and Flexibility Training

Improving joint range of motion reduces stiffness and allows a more natural stride.

3. Balance and Coordination Therapy

We use specialized balance exercises, vestibular rehab, and proprioceptive training to reduce fall risks and increase stability.

4. Manual Therapy

Hands-on treatment such as joint mobilization, soft-tissue release, and stretching can reduce pain and improve walking comfort.

5. Gait Re-Training

Guided practice helps re-teach the body to adopt safer, more efficient walking patterns.

6. Assistive Device Training

If needed, we provide education on safe use of walkers, canes, braces, and orthotics.

7. Chronic Pain Management

Modalities such as ultrasound therapy, IFC, laser therapy, and therapeutic taping help manage pain that may be affecting gait.

8. Home Exercise Programs

We give every patient a structured home plan to support long-term results and independence.
